NBS, the construction technology platform, today announced its acquisition of specification consultancy Schumann International. This expansion allows NBS to further support its specification and manufacturer customers with additional specification writing services, design management & building information modelling (BIM).  

Schumann is a leading name in specification consultancy providing expertise to architects, design teams, developers and construction product manufacturers both in the UK and overseas for over 35 years.

The consultancy, to be known as NBS Schumann, will provide a complete specification consultancy service to NBS customers via the NBS Chorus platform.

The acquisition further supports NBS in its goal to be the leading specification platform for the global construction industry and adds further scale to the Byggfakta Group’s capabilities given its SCL specification consulting business in Australia.

NBS was acquired by Byggfakta Group, a global construction software company in 2021.

About Byggfakta Group:

Byggfakta Group, headquartered in Ljusdal, Sweden, with origins dating back to 1936, is a leading digital platform providing solutions connecting construction value-chain participants, maximising sales and improving efficiency for its customers. The Company’s core offering lies across four product segments, targeting different stakeholders in the construction value chain, namely (i) Project Information – a business intelligence sales lead platform; (ii) Specification – specification software digitalising the specification writing process; (iii) Product Information – an online platform that allows suppliers to showcase their products online, and provides buyers with a comprehensive catalogue of curated construction products; and (iv) e-Tendering – eSourcing and eProcurement software.
